Why Correct Sealant Materials Last While Duct Tape Fails in Avon, OH

Standard duct tape uses a rubber-based adhesive that performs at room temperature but dries and loses adhesion when repeatedly exposed to the temperature extremes that duct systems experience during HVAC operation in Avon. A supply duct carrying cold conditioned air through a 130-degree summer attic cycles through extreme temperatures with every cooling cycle in Avon, OH. Standard duct tape adhesive is not formulated for this cycling and fails within a few seasons in Avon. Mastic sealant remains flexible after curing and maintains its seal through years of thermal cycling in Avon, OH. UL 181-rated foil tape maintains adhesion for 20 years or more in normal duct system conditions in Avon.

Where Leaks Occur

Where Duct Leaks Occur and Why They Develop in Avon, OH

At Every Unsealed Duct Joint Throughout the System in Avon

Every connection between duct sections is a potential leak point in Avon, OH. In most residential installations, these joints were mechanically fastened without sealant during installation in Avon. Over years of thermal cycling that expands and contracts the ductwork with every HVAC cycle, even joints that were initially sealed with standard duct tape have failed as the tape dried and lost adhesion in Avon, OH.

At Branch Takeoffs From the Main Trunk Line in Avon, OH

Branch takeoffs split conditioned air from the main trunk line into the individual branch runs serving each room in Avon. They have multiple edges and angles that create significant potential leak area if not correctly sealed in Avon, OH. Branch takeoff leaks are among the largest individual leak points in typical residential duct systems in Avon.

At Register Boot Connections in Walls and Ceilings in Avon

The register boot connects the branch duct run to the wall, ceiling, or floor opening where the supply register mounts in Avon, OH. The connection between the flexible duct and the boot collar and the connection between the boot and the surrounding framing are both common significant leak points in Avon. Conditioned air escaping at the boot level leaks into the wall or ceiling cavity rather than through the register into the room in Avon, OH.

Why Original Installation Sealant Fails Over Time in Avon, OH

Systems sealed with standard duct tape develop leakage as the tape dries, cracks, and loses adhesion from temperature cycling in Avon. Standard duct tape on duct joints typically fails within three to five seasons of thermal cycling in Avon, OH. Joints that were sealed with standard tape appear sealed when first applied and are open to leakage again within a few years in Avon.

How Leaking Ducts Create Comfort Problems Room by Room in Avon, OH

Supply duct leakage between the trunk line and the registers means rooms furthest from the air handler receive less conditioned air than they were designed to receive in Avon. The conditioned air that leaks out before reaching the register does not reach the room in Avon, OH. Rooms at the end of long duct runs with multiple leak points along the way receive the cumulative effect of all those leaks in Avon. The room that is always too hot in summer and too cold in winter is often at the end of a duct run with multiple unsealed joints in Avon, OH.

What Return Duct Leaks Do to Your Indoor Air Quality in Avon, OH

Return duct leaks draw air from the surrounding unconditioned space into the return airstream in Avon. A return duct leak in an attic draws hot, dusty attic air into the air handler in summer in Avon, OH. A return duct leak in a crawl space draws crawl space air including moisture, mold spores, and soil particulate into the system in Avon. This unconditioned air bypasses the filter and is distributed throughout the home in Avon, OH.

Sealant Materials

What MBM Uses to Seal Duct Leaks in Avon, OH

Mastic Sealant — The Professional Standard in Avon

Mastic is a water-based sealant specifically formulated for duct system applications in Avon, OH. It remains flexible after curing, maintaining its seal through the thermal cycling that duct systems experience in Avon. It does not dry out, crack, or lose adhesion from temperature cycling the way standard duct tape does in Avon, OH.

UL 181-Rated Foil Tape for Specific Applications in Avon, OH

UL 181-rated foil tape is tested and rated specifically for HVAC duct applications in Avon. Unlike standard duct tape, it maintains its adhesion through the temperature cycling of duct system operation in Avon, OH. Appropriate for specific sheet metal seam applications in Avon.

Yes. Return duct leaks in crawl spaces draw crawl space air including its elevated moisture content into the return airstream in Avon. The additional moisture enters the air handler and is distributed throughout the home in Avon, OH. Indoor relative humidity rises despite the air conditioner running because the additional crawl space moisture load overwhelms the system's dehumidification capacity in Avon.
Aeroseal is a technology that seals duct leaks from inside the pressurized duct system in Avon. Aerosolized sealant particles are introduced into the system and travel to leak points where they accumulate and seal the gap in Avon, OH. It is needed when significant leakage exists in duct sections in wall cavities or ceiling plenums that cannot be physically accessed for manual sealant application in Avon.
